Output dd75225e8ed8cd498e40e870d522d3cc6afc0bc2dbcd15d5881c0295431571d0:4

value
739487
script pubkey
OP_HASH160 OP_PUSHBYTES_20 acd5903a6445b19c3f1ba8da2e69ccbaccba4de7 OP_EQUAL
address
3HSszBaJeEqj4p5SfQdy9RXBy8MspDLDaa
transaction
dd75225e8ed8cd498e40e870d522d3cc6afc0bc2dbcd15d5881c0295431571d0
spent
true